cristalera

la cristalera
A feminine noun is almost always used with feminine articles and adjectives (e.g., la mujer bonita, la luna llena).
feminine noun
a. large window
La cafetería tiene grandes cristaleras que te permiten ver la calle desde cualquiera de las mesas.The coffee shop has large windows that allow you to see the street from any of the tables.
b. French windows
La cristalera estaba abierta, y venía una brisa muy agradable del jardín.The French windows were open, and there was a very nice breeze coming from the garden.
c. French doors
Regionalism used in the United States
(United States)
Esa cristalera da a una terraza con una vista del océano.Those French doors open onto a terrace with a view of the ocean.
a. display cabinet
Dentro de la cristalera del salón, había un juego de té de plata.Inside the living room display cabinet, there was a silver tea set.
